What do Community Safety Officers do?
In an effort to provide peace of mind to residents, our Community Safety Officers are on duty 24 hours a day, seven days a week to:
Conduct community patrols in clearly marked vehicles
Observe, monitor and report suspicious behaviours to Police
Patrol 'hot-spot' areas to deter anti-social or criminal behaviour
Provide a holiday watch patrol service for resident's properties while they are away, at no extra cost
Provide advice and information on community safety and security
Detect and report graffiti and vandalism
Enforce relevant legislation and local laws applicable to the control of animals, parking,
